SMOQIO Pre-Drilled Bracket

SMOQIO lists universal compatibility for 6000–36000 BTU mini split systems and a maximum weight capacity of 550 lbs. It is made from heavy-duty galvanized steel with a powder-coated finish for corrosion resistance and outdoor durability. The bracket includes a foldable L-shape design with a 23.6″ length to increase clearance for airflow and heat dissipation. The crossbar comes pre-drilled to match U.S. 16″ on-center stud spacing for straightforward attachment to wood studs.
Choose this if you need high capacity, extra wall clearance, or studs-aligned mounting. This bracket was selected for its high load rating and pre-drilled stud spacing that simplifies standard installations. Avoid this if your wall cannot accept studs or you need a very compact mount; the longer L-shape requires more wall space.
Toutgood Heavy-Duty Wall Bracket

Toutgood advertises support for 7,000–12,000 BTU units with a rated capacity up to 400 (490) pounds, depending on model configuration. The bracket is galvanized and powder-coated for corrosion resistance and weatherproofing. It uses a welded-angle steel design plus an adjustable crossbar with leveling to help align condensers during installation.
Best for installers needing a heavy-duty, stable bracket for mid-sized mini splits. It was selected for its high weight capacity and leveling crossbar that speeds alignment. Caution: verify your specific condenser footprint fits the crossbar range and confirm the quoted higher capacity applies to the exact model variant you receive.
DuctlessAire Outdoor Wall Bracket

DuctlessAire lists universal compatibility for systems from 9,000 to 36,000 BTU and support up to 300 lbs. The bracket is made from powder-coated hardened steel designed for outdoor use. It includes integrated vibration control feet and shock absorbers to reduce noise and movement during operation.
Choose this bracket if vibration reduction and quiet operation are priorities. It was selected for its stated vibration-control features and weather-resistant finish. Avoid this if you need a higher load capacity above 300 lbs or require pre-drilled stud spacing for quick mounting.

HIODIYI Adjustable Heavy-Duty Bracket

HIODIYI specifies a 400 lb load capacity and fits 7,000–12,000 BTU outdoor units. The bracket is built from galvanized steel with dual anti-rust coating and includes an adjustable crossbar and leveling support. Anti-vibration pads are listed as included to reduce noise and movement.
Better for DIY homeowners or installers who want adjustable leveling and vibration isolation for small to mid-size condensers. It was selected for its combination of load capacity, corrosion protection, and adjustable alignment features. Caution: verify the condenser mounting hole pattern lines up with the crossbar range before installation.
SUREPHON Universal Support Bracket

SUREPHON lists compatibility with most wall-mounted mini-split AC and heat pump systems between 9,000 and 15,000 BTU and a capacity up to 280 lbs. The bracket is galvanized steel with a rust-resistant powder coating. The bracket elevates the unit to protect against debris, snow, and water and improves air circulation for better heat dissipation.
Choose this if you have a standard 9k–15k BTU unit and need a compact, corrosion-resistant support. It was selected for its standard compatibility and protective elevation. Avoid this if your condenser weighs more than 280 lbs or you need additional clearance beyond the bracket’s dimensions.
Buying Guide
What weight capacity do I need?
Match the bracket’s rated capacity to your condenser’s full installed weight, including any accessories. Choose a bracket with at least 20–30% higher capacity than the unit weight to allow a safety margin. High-capacity brackets (400–550 lb) suit larger condensers or future upgrades.
How does BTU range affect bracket choice?
Manufacturers list BTU ranges as a proxy for typical condenser sizes. Smaller BTU ranges (6k–15k) usually need compact brackets; larger ranges (up to 36k) require wider or stronger mounts. Confirm the bracket’s mounting pattern matches your condenser.
What materials and coatings matter?
- Galvanized steel and powder-coated finishes resist rust and outdoor weathering.
- Hardened or welded steel frames increase rigidity for heavy units.
- Dual anti-rust coatings provide longer surface protection in coastal or humid areas.
Do I need vibration isolation?
Yes for noise-sensitive locations. Brackets with vibration feet or rubber pads help reduce noise and prevent loosening of fasteners. Choose vibration-featured brackets if the condenser sits near living areas or thin walls.
Which wall types require special hardware?
Wood stud: use lag bolts into studs and check for pre-drilled 16″ spacing. Concrete or brick: use masonry anchors or sleeve anchors sized for the load. Hollow walls: avoid mounting directly without structural backing or a header plate.
Adjustable crossbar and leveling—when is it useful?
Adjustable crossbars speed alignment and leveling during installation. Choose them if you expect slight mismatches in mounting holes or if precise leveling is important for drainage and compressor longevity.
DIY vs. professional installation
- DIY is reasonable for wood-stud walls, straightforward brackets, and when you have appropriate tools and anchors.
- Professional installers are recommended for heavy units, masonry walls, rooftop attachments, or complex electrical/plumbing clearances.
FAQ
Q: How high above ground should a mini split condenser be mounted?
A: Mount the condenser high enough to avoid water, snow, and debris accumulation while maintaining manufacturer-recommended clearances for airflow. Elevation also helps prevent corrosion and flooding damage.
Q: Can I mount a condenser on brick or concrete walls?
A: Yes, use masonry anchors or sleeve anchors rated for the bracket load. Ensure the anchor type and embedment depth match the bracket’s weight capacity and local codes.
Q: What if the condenser mounting holes don’t match the bracket crossbar?
A: Use an adjustable crossbar bracket or choose spacers and stainless-steel hardware as needed. Confirm hole spacing and crossbar adjustability before purchase to avoid modification.
Q: Are anti-vibration pads necessary?
A: They reduce noise transmission and protect fasteners from loosening due to vibration. Use them in noise-sensitive installations or where the unit contacts metal supports.
